Output e98d440ab76ad9a2089d7029321ce568e0b719894ab4249f3d527e126fc1e4ff:1

value
639920989
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d04e8a0b1604217e7b7f7707c38cca585d4890cb OP_EQUALVERIFY OP_CHECKSIG
address
1KzRduL37m38GHtXWRR2r4FYR5J6fYgVsM
transaction
e98d440ab76ad9a2089d7029321ce568e0b719894ab4249f3d527e126fc1e4ff
spent
true